I am betting we will see one of the ILBs spying him in the middle, with various outside blitzes. Then they may flip that when they bring pressure up the middle and play a middle zone with man on the outside to contain him on the edges. I don't think we will see any all out blitzes, because Kelly can really hurt you with his legs if he can get through the wave of pressure.

OM doesn't hand off a lot and Kelly is really their only legit threat running the ball. If he can't find room to escape, he gets really frustrated and starts making mistakes. See the UF game last year and the Bama game this year. They just need to be smart and disciplined about pressuring him.

As for playing vanilla, if you guys recall, we tried that last year and he killed us. You can't just drop guys in coverage against Kelly. You have to pressure him and actually hit him to get him off his game.
